Some minerals require a physical and/or chemical process to remove them from the ore. Large rocks containing minerals need to be crushed and milled. The valuable minerals are then separated from the rock using a variety of physical and chemical separation methods.

Magnetite ore (Fe3O4) is a ferromagnetic mineral commonly used in magnetic separation coal washing processes. Coal washing using magnetite is used to remove contamination from run-of-mine (ROM) coal, which usually contains rocks, middlings, used consumables and other contamination introduced by the mining process.

Frothers are liquids that produce the froth or on which the flotation process depends. The froth resembles soap suds and provides the physical separation between the mineral(s) floated and the pulp containing the waste. The froth must be strong enough to support the weight of the mineral floated and yet not be tenacious and non-flowing.
